Transaction f5705432328c1901ae8b99db21240712c6b2baddb2d9ae5e49b7d1bb6357b5fb
1 Input
2 Outputs
- f5705432328c1901ae8b99db21240712c6b2baddb2d9ae5e49b7d1bb6357b5fb:0
- f5705432328c1901ae8b99db21240712c6b2baddb2d9ae5e49b7d1bb6357b5fb:1
value 24990000
address 15DFRsYdR2g6eXcSz5qWv3YrLmtVTvouvw
value 151324242
address 177iaVfnfLHAX47nGQNGqBX8dfUz8YqueE